Due to Barrett’s designation as a NASA Explorer School, we were invited to participate in the Virginia Aerospace Day that took place in Richmond on Thursday, February 3, 2011. Barrett Student Council Association fourth and fifth graders and the Power Committee members had the opportunity to speak with Senator Whipple and Delegate Hope via the videoconferencing system in the Barrett Discovery Lab. The event was coordinated by Project Discovery teacher Laurie Sullivan, SCA leaders teachers Che Abdeljawad and Carrie Lombardi, and NASA Langley Research Center. Thanks to our library media specialist Margaret Frick and ITC Fred Delventhal for supporting the event. The interactive conference was a huge success and now the students want to go on a field trip to Richmond!
